Specialist Secondary School Teaching Assistant - Launch Your Career in SEND! (Redhill Area). Are you a recent university graduate or an ambitious, high-potential individual looking for a challenging and rewarding first step into education or specialist support? Do you want to gain invaluable, transferable experience within a highly professional environment? We are seeking a driven and intellectually curious Teaching Assistant to join our specialist secondary provision (ages 11-16) in the Redhill/Surrey area. This is an exceptional opportunity to fast-track your professional development in Special Educational Needs and Disabilities (SEND).

Job Responsibility:

  • Curriculum Access: Provide direct, high-quality support to help students engage with complex secondary subjects
  • Strategy Implementation: Assist teachers in executing Individualised Education Plans (IEPs) and sensory strategies
  • Behavioural & Social Coaching: Learn and apply sophisticated techniques to support the development of students' social communication and self-regulation skills
  • Team Collaboration: Work closely with teachers, therapists, and the wider team

Requirements:

  • A degree-level education (or equivalent relevant professional qualification)
  • A proactive, analytical, and highly resilient attitude, ready to learn on the job
  • Excellent organisational skills and the ability to maintain focus and professionalism in a complex environment
  • An aspiration to understand and apply specialist knowledge related to Autism and complex needs
  • A candidate who is committed to professional standards and team success
